Abstract
The case discusses Vodafone's acquisition of Hutch Essar Ltd (a mobile company operating in India). The situation unfolds in 2006-07. The Indian telecom market, especially the mobile segment, had been booming and valuation of Indian companies was very high. Foreign companies operating in stagnant developed markets saw Indian markets as drivers of growth. The case discusses diverse issues such as timing of entry, strategic fit of the company being acquired, regulatory road blocks all leading to issues of valuation of the enterprise. The case also highlights the finer aspects of M&A in the telecom sector under the Indian regulatory regime.
